Young adulthood. Young adulthood happens between the ages of eighteen and forty. Typically, people in this stage are building the social, professional, and financial foundations they’ll need for the rest of their lives. The primary conflict of early adulthood is intimacy vs. isolation.

Environments change, often multiple times, as ... WebDec 6, 2024 · For many couples, early adulthood is the time for having children. However, delaying childbearing until the late 20s or early 30s has become more common in the United States. The mean age of first-time mothers in the United States increased 1.4 years, from 24.9 in 2000 to 26.3 in 2014. This shift can primarily be attributed to a larger number ...
